共计 973 个字符,预计需要花费 3 分钟才能阅读完成。
最近给公司部署服务器的时候发现他们提供的服务器是 CentOS6.4 系统的,装好系统和相关服务 httpd,mysql,php, 一跑代码,发现 php5.3 中的 zend 加密不能用,安装 Zend Guard Loader 后仍旧不能使用,才发现是程序中只支持 Zend Optimizer 解密。于是只得查找 php5.2 的版本。赶紧上网找一下,有没有 yum 安装 php5.2 的。
还真被我找到了。只好修改 yum 源。方法如下:
1. 环境
centos6.4 x86_64
2. 添加源
wget -q -O – http://www.atomicorp.com/installers/atomic | sh
3. 排除 php5.3 的包,我们只需要 php5.2.17
vim /etc/yum.conf
增加这一行:exclude=*5.3.*
4. 安装
yum install php php-mysql php-xml php-gd php-mbstring php-cli
大功告成!
(注:我按照这个方法安装,结过装成了 php5.4,不过庆幸的是原来目录读写权限错误解决了)
推荐阅读 :
RedHat Linux 本地 yum 源的配置 http://www.linuxidc.com/Linux/2013-08/88217.htm
RedHat 6.2 Linux 修改 yum 源免费使用 CentOS 源 http://www.linuxidc.com/Linux/2013-07/87383.htm
配置 EPEL YUM 源 http://www.linuxidc.com/Linux/2012-10/71850.htm
Redhat 本地 yum 源配置 http://www.linuxidc.com/Linux/2012-11/75127.htm
yum 的配置文件说明 http://www.linuxidc.com/Linux/2013-04/83298.htm
RedHat 6.1 下安装 yum(图文) http://www.linuxidc.com/Linux/2013-06/86535.htm
YUM 安装及清理 http://www.linuxidc.com/Linux/2013-07/87163.htm
更多 CentOS 相关信息见 CentOS 专题页面 http://www.linuxidc.com/topicnews.aspx?tid=14